Posting Type Remote/Hybrid Job Overview The Technical Account Management Team proactively supports our customers in meeting their goals and overcoming any technical challenges encountered using the Relativity suite of products. As a member of the Technical Account Management Team, the Technical Account Manager (TAM) works proactively with our customers to ensure strong outcomes with key customer projects, goals, and KPIs. The TAM is responsible for developing an account plan and strategy for leveraging the Relativity platform to achieve the customers' desired objectives. The TAM performs ongoing technical account oversight and manages the technical relationship with the customer. In this role you will be required to work cross-functionally and apply critical thinking skills to solve problems and guide internal stakeholders to appropriate solutions for our business and customers. This role requires prior Relativity experience.
